Restoring your dog's health. With today's increasingly toxic environment, greater numbers of dogs are suffering serious health problems. Often the reason for this problem is due to an overload of toxins entering the dog's body via his paws, breathing in cleaning chemicals in your home, from chemicals sprayed on your lawn, in parks, and in commercial pet food.
